Very small and flat, with an eight-core Intel CPU and inexpensive. New version of Lenovo Xiaoxin Mini PC introduced

by alex

For 495 dollars

Lenovo has introduced a new version of the Xiaoxin Mini PC in a minimalist design.

The device is enclosed in a metal case with a volume of about 1.5 liters and has a very small height. Dimensions are 195 x 191 x 39 mm. At the same time, what is important, the power supply fits inside, and this is very rare for a mini-PC in this size. 

If previously this model was only available in the Core i7-13700H at a price of $700, then the new version is much more affordable. Yes, it is equipped with an Intel Core i5-13420H CPU, but it costs only $495. Moreover, this is a completely finished PC with 16 GB of RAM and a 1 TB SSD. 

Of the rest, we can highlight Thunderbolt 4, RJ-45, a pair of USB 3.2, DisplayPort 1.4, HDMI 2.1 and Wi-Fi 6.
